Captain Gulfstream G200

Gulfstream G200 Captain
  •     Location: Livermore, California, United States
  •    Position: Captain
  •    Job Type: Corporate, Charter
Primary Aircraft
  •    Gulfstream G200
  •    Minimum Pay: $132,000.00 (Yearly)
  •    Maximum Pay: $200,000.00 (Yearly)
Flight Time Requirements Snapshot
  •     Total Flight Time: 4000
  •     Pilot In Command: 2000
  •     Turbine PIC: N/A
  •    Multi Engine: N/A
  •     Actual Instrument: N/A
Job Description

Gulfstream G-200 Pilot based in Livermore, California for a full time position.
Fixed pilot salary
Perform Part 135 and 91 flight assignments on mostly domestic itineraries with limited international operations.
... Continue Reading

Minimum Requirements

Currently being awarded to G-200 qualified pilots
Must be highly experienced in corporate aviation, having a minimum total time of 4,000 hours, 2,000 hours total PIC time, and no less than 1,000 hours of jet time.
Must be accident and incident free for the last 10 years.
Must be willing to relocate to Northern California within 3 hours of the Bay Area.
